Two masses 10kg and 20 kg respectively are connected by a massless springs as shown in figure force of 200N acts on the 20kg mass. At the instant shown in figure the 10kg mass has acceleration of 12 `m//s^(2)` what is the acceleration of 20kg mass?

A

Zero

B

`10 m//s^(2)`

C

`4 m//s^(2)`

D

`12 m//s^(2)`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C

`F=10xx12=120`
`(80)/(20)=4m//s^(2)`
